Skill Matrix for Factory Workers: Structure, Levels, and the Maintenance Loop That Keeps It True

A skill matrix is a grid mapping each worker against each skill their area requires, scored by proficiency level - typically L0 (untrained) to L4 (can train others). It's how manufacturing operations see multi-skilling depth, plan shifts, prove ISO/IATF training compliance, and target upskilling. The hard part isn't building it; it's keeping it true.
Every plant has a skill matrix somewhere - usually an Excel file, last verified before two attrition cycles ago. Auditors accept it; supervisors ignore it; nobody staffs a line from it. This guide covers building one properly and, more importantly, the verification loop that keeps it alive.
The structure: skills × workers × levels
Columns - skills, defined by station/task, not vague categories. "CNC-04 operation," "changeover - Line 2," "in-process QC check," "forklift (certified)," "LOTO execution" - not "machine skills." A useful area matrix has 10–25 skills; more means your skill definitions are too granular to maintain.
Rows - every worker in the area, including contract workers (the ones not in your HRMS - whose exclusion is exactly why the matrix lies during shift planning).
Cells - the level scale. The near-universal 5-level standard:
| Level | Meaning | Evidence required |
|---|---|---|
| L0 | Not trained | - |
| L1 | Trained, works under supervision | Training completion + quiz pass |
| L2 | Works independently | Supervisor sign-off + task demonstration |
| L3 | Handles exceptions/abnormalities | Scenario assessment + track record |
| L4 | Can train and assess others | Train-the-trainer certification |
The "evidence required" column is what separates a real matrix from a wall poster: every level claim should trace to a dated record. That's also exactly what IATF 16949 / ISO 9001 competence clauses expect when an auditor picks a random cell and asks "show me."
What the matrix is for (use it or lose it)
- Shift coverage math: every critical skill needs a minimum bench (rule of thumb: ≥3 workers at L2+ per critical station per shift). The matrix turns "we're thin on packing-line QC" from a feeling into a count.
- Multi-skilling strategy: pick the skills where cross-training buys the most flexibility per training hour - usually adjacent stations on the same line. (Why multi-skilling pays.)
- Training targeting: the empty-cell map is your training needs analysis for operators.
- Audit evidence: competence demonstration for quality certifications and Factories Act/OSH obligations.
- Fair progression: operators can see what standing between them and the next level - which quietly helps retention; opaque progression is a classic attrition driver.
The maintenance loop (where every Excel matrix dies)
A matrix decays through churn, memory, and audit-eve panic-updates. The fix is making evidence generation automatic:

- Refresher decay flags: skills with expiry (forklift, LOTO, first aid) trigger automatic requalification pushes before lapse - the matrix drives training instead of trailing it.
- Quarterly verification sampling: re-assess a random 10% of L2+ claims with scenario questions; where scores contradict the matrix, correct the matrix, not the score. (Assessment mechanics.)
Worked example (packing area, abbreviated)
Skills: carton erection, checkweigher operation, label verification, line changeover, hourly QC sampling, pallet stacking (certified). Workers: 14 (9 on-roll, 5 contract). Reading: checkweigher has only 2 workers at L2+ across shifts → coverage risk → targeted micro-course + supervised practice for 3 L1 operators this month; label verification shows 6 L1s stuck >90 days → schedule L2 sign-off drives. That paragraph is the entire management rhythm: read the matrix monthly, move three cells.
FAQ
What's the difference between a skill matrix and a competency matrix?
Usage overlaps; convention says skill matrix = task-level operational grid (this article), competency matrix = broader behavioral/role capabilities. Plants need the first; HR often maintains the second.
How often should a skill matrix be updated?
Continuously by event (training completed, sign-off given, certification expired) with a quarterly verification sample - not annually before the audit.
Should contract workers be on the matrix?
Yes - they run your machines. Excluding them makes both your coverage math and your audit story fiction.
Excel or software?
Excel is fine as the view; it fails as the system because evidence collection is manual. Generate the evidence digitally, and any view works.
